Sesame Asparagus is a simple yet flavorful side dish that combines the earthy taste of asparagus with the nutty crunch of sesame seeds. The asparagus is lightly sautéed to retain its crispness, then tossed with a savory sesame dressing that adds depth and richness. A hint of garlic, soy sauce, and sesame oil infuses the dish with a delicious umami flavor, while the toasted sesame seeds offer a satisfying crunch. This easy-to-make dish is a perfect complement to a wide variety of meals and is great for any occasion, from weeknight dinners to holiday feasts.
Ingredients:
- 1 lb asparagus, trimmed and cut into 2-inch pieces
- 1 tablespoon sesame oil
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tablespoon soy sauce or tamari (for gluten-free)
- 1 teaspoon honey or maple syrup
- 1 tablespoon rice vinegar or lemon juice
- 2 tablespoons sesame seeds (toasted)
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Optional garnish: chopped green onions or cilantro
Instructions:
- Prepare the Asparagus: Rinse and trim the asparagus, removing the tough ends. Cut it into 2-inch pieces for easier eating.
- Sauté the Asparagus: In a large skillet, heat the sesame oil and olive oil over medium heat. Add the asparagus pieces and sauté for about 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the asparagus is tender but still crisp. Add the minced garlic during the last 30 seconds of cooking, allowing it to soften and release its flavor without burning.
- Make the Dressing: While the asparagus cooks, whisk together the soy sauce, honey, rice vinegar (or lemon juice), and a pinch of salt and pepper in a small bowl.
- Toss and Garnish: Once the asparagus is cooked to your liking, remove it from the heat. Drizzle the soy sauce dressing over the asparagus and toss to coat. Sprinkle the toasted sesame seeds over the top and give it one final toss to evenly distribute.
- Serve: Garnish with chopped green onions or cilantro if desired, and serve immediately as a delicious side dish.
